Saudi Arabia’s biggest gold mine to start producing in 2022


(MENAFN) In the first three months of 2022, Saudi Arabia’s largest gold mine is going to initiate the production as the Kingdom plans to ramp up exploitation of its reserves.

During Saudi Arabia’s Future Investment Initiative, Ma'aden CEO Abdulaziz Al-Harbi declared that “In the pipeline, we have a project that will start producing next quarter,” adding that “This project is our largest gold mine.”

Al-Harbi further declared that the project in the Makkah region is using renewable energy for 13 percent of its energy necessities with a strategy to improve it.

The Mansoura and Masarah SR3.3 billion (USD880 million) gold mine project in Al Khurmah Governorate in the Makkah region was estimated to have a production capacity of 250,000 ounces of gold and silver.
